Meet Valentina Brostean
Thursday, 01 October 2009


It’s always fantastic when established artists introduce us to up-and-coming artists. We’re talking about surrealist painter extraordinaire Todd Schorr and European artist Valentina Brostean.

 

Brostean is a multimedia artist, currently living and working in Europe, with plans to move to the States next year.

This current body of her work is currently displayed in the United States exemplifies her wide range of works in different media; from original paintings in acrylic and oil on canvas; ink and water color drawings; to digital manipulated art books and illustrations.

Upon looking at Brostean’s work, one is immediately hit with a flood of emotion. Her expressive work is both humorous and painful; she openly discusses intimate visions of heartbreak, isolation, and sexuality. However, her work fails to leave us with a taste of overwhelming melancholy, as the warm colors and animated faces keep us coming back for more.
